Thinking Mu | Lucia Flor Embroidered T-Shirt - White
A single embroidered bloom transforms the everyday tee into a quiet statement of intent. The Thinking Mu Tshirt Lucia Flor Tm White is defined by its central motif: a meticulously rendered floral appliqué that sits with deliberate asymmetry on the chest, lending a handcrafted feel to an otherwise minimal silhouette. This is not a graphic print but a dimensional embroidery, a subtle nod to artisanal detail that rewards a closer look. The white ground keeps the focus squarely on the texture of the thread and the organic rhythm of the petals, making the shirt feel both modern and timeless. The fabric is the foundation of its appeal. Crafted from organic cotton with a medium weight of 180 gsm, it strikes the precise balance between substance and breathability. The hand is soft yet structured—not flimsy, not stiff—with a slight heft that allows the tee to hold its shape without clinging. This is a cotton that feels substantial against the skin, the kind that softens with wear but never loses its crisp integrity. The matte finish of the jersey absorbs light rather than reflecting it, lending a quiet sophistication to the overall texture. Cut to a regular fit, the Lucia Flor tee offers ease without excess. The round neckline sits cleanly at the collarbone, neither too high nor too low, while the short sleeves finish with a gentle, unforced hem. The construction is precise: the shoulders are set cleanly, the side seams lie flat, and the length—hitting just below the waistband in size S—is calibrated for tucking or leaving loose. There is a deliberate restraint in the proportions, a refusal to over-engineer, which makes the piece feel effortlessly correct. This is a tee built for movement—for the shift of a shoulder as you reach for a coffee, the subtle drape as you sit down to dinner. Its weight gives it a quiet anchor, so it never rides up or twists out of place. For a crisp spring morning, wear it alone with tailored trousers and leather sandals; as the day warms, layer it under an unlined linen blazer. Come autumn, it will sit comfortably beneath a chunky cardigan or a shearling jacket, the embroidered flower peeking through like a secret. For evening, tuck it into a high-waisted silk skirt and add a single gold earring—the contrast of casual cotton with refined dressing is precisely the point. It is a piece that asks to be worn often, and well.
